Anyway, I have a 1993 Lexus SC300. I love the car, but the only problem is that it still rolls on the OEM 15" cheesgraters. I would like to purchase a set of OEM Lexus rims, but I am wondering which other models I can swap from. I was specifically looking at the IS300's 17" rims, and the 16" and 17" rims off the newer GS's. Any suggestions as to what I should look for? My main concern is the offset, I don't know the offset for my car versus the other Lexus models. I'm assuming bolt pattern is similar for all the models...

Supra wheels bolt right up - the TT wheels offset and size are sweet looking on the car. The GS 17" wheels bolt right up. I would expect the IS wheels bolt up also, but have not seen it. Also, FD rx-7 wheels will bolt right up too. But I would save for some nice 3 piece hre's in size 18" with 9.5 width up front and 10.5 fatty's in the rear and +45 offset for that big brake upgrade. Do what you want, there are lots of options.

Well, thanks for all the info. I started looking into getting the IS300's 17" rims. I found that they use a +40 offset. Anyone know the offset for the SC300? I live in NYC and have had 17x8 rims on the car, but the roads here are pretty bad and the car began tracking on heavily worn highways (which are all of them here) pretty badly. otherwise I would ahve jumped on the Supra TT rims a long time ago.
